Aggregate Governance Indicators (KK) Dataset

World Bank

Daniel Kaufmann,
Aart Kraay,
Massimo Mastruzzi

Perception-based governance indicators developed by the World Bank Institute for all countries at an aggregate level and are used to create awareness and debate globally and within countries on their performance on six different dimensions of governance: control of corruption; rule of law; voice and accountability; government effectiveness; political stability; quality of regulation.

Official data & documents/ Surveys of enterprises, citizens and experts/ published and unpublished information from other international organizations.

209

Worldwide

1996-2004

Every two years

Bribe Payers Index (BPI)

Transparency International, Gallup

Measures the supply side of bribery: the relative propensity to pay bribes by companies from leading exporting countries when they do business abroad. Countries are ranked on a 10-point scale.

Questionnaires and surveys (interviews conducted with private sector leaders, lawyers, bankers, chamber of commerce etc in the various countries).

19

21

World's leading export economies

1999

2002

Irregular intervals

TI plans to carry out the surveys, every two years or so.

Corruption Perception Index (CPI)

Transparency International

Degree to which corruption is perceived to exist among public officials and politicians.

18 surveys of business people and assessments by country analysts from 12 independent institutions.

146

Worldwide

1995-2004

Annual

Number of countries varies by year.
